| Aspect | Evening Site Reliability Engineer Intern | Evening Network Operations Intern |
|---|
| Primary Focus | Ensuring system reliability, monitoring, automation, and incident response | Managing network infrastructure, troubleshooting connectivity issues, and network maintenance |
| Required Skills | Knowledge of cloud platforms, scripting, monitoring tools, basic networking | Networking protocols, hardware troubleshooting, network security |
| Work Environment | Cloud environments, data centers, DevOps teams | Network labs, data centers, IT support teams |
| Common Employer Usage | Tech companies, cloud service providers, large enterprises | Telecoms, ISPs, large corporations with extensive network infrastructure |
The Evening Site Reliability Engineer Intern focuses on maintaining system uptime, automation, and incident management, while the Evening Network Operations Intern concentrates on managing and troubleshooting network infrastructure. Both roles require technical skills but differ in their core responsibilities and work environments.
